  Process for the production of a wooden imitation stone.



   In the patent no.137688 a method for the production of artificial stone is described, according to which a known mixture of wood waste of any kind with gluing materials is subjected to a thorough drying under low pressure, then the dried mass is immersed in a solution for the binding agent and then at elevated temperature is finished pressed. Several molded pieces of the dried mass obtained in this way can then be placed on top of one another after immersion in the solvent for the binding agent and pressed together in heated presses.

   In this way, however, only comparatively thick artificial wooden stones are produced, because the individual molded pieces or plates obtained during the pre-pressing must themselves be comparatively thick in order to withstand the handling and transport between the individual work phases.

PATENT CLAIM: Process for the production of a wooden artificial stone according to the parent patent No. 137688, characterized in that the mixture is applied to a thin, but strong enough for transporting support body made of BmmwolI fabric, organza, paper or the like, dried without pre-pressing and then together with this support body the master patent is processed further. ** WARNING ** End of CLMS field may overlap beginning of DESC **.
